The Miami Heat (3-4) will head to Memphis to take on the Grizzlies (1-6) on Wednesday night. The Heat are coming off a 108-108 win over the Lakers on Monday, marking their second consecutive win after losing four straight. The Grizzlies are in complete disarray without some key players, but they finally got their first win on Sunday with a 112-100 result over the Trail Blazers.
Aside from both Steven Adams (knee) and Ja Morant (suspension) missing, the Grizzlies will also still be without Derrick Rose (knee) while John Konchar (hip) is listed as doubtful. Jimmy Butler is listed as probable for Miami, while Caleb Martin remains out.
The Heat are 2-point favorites on the road. The Grizzlies are priced at +110 on the moneyline while the Heat come in at -130 at DraftKings Sportsbook, with the total set at 218.5.

The Grizzlies are off to an abysmal start, losing their first five games before finally grabbing a win over Portland in their last outing. They’ll look to grab their first home win over the Heat led by Desmond Bane, who has been averaging 26.6 points per game through seven appearances so far.
The Heat are led by Tyler Herro with 25.3 points per game while Bam Adebayo has been averaging 21.5 points and 9.3 rebounds per game through the campaign so far. Both teams have been awful against the spread, with Miami sitting 1-6 ATS and Memphis at just 2-5.
